Rich Chocolate Brownie Bites contains 119.9 calories per serving (1 Serving (27.0g)), a moderate amount that fits easily into most daily calorie goals. Carbohydrates are the primary energy source at 18.0g per serving (55.4% of calories), of which 10.0g are sugars. It contains 2.0mg of iron (11% DV), which plays a key role in oxygen transport and energy metabolism.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Rich Chocolate Brownie Bites

Is Rich Chocolate Brownie Bites good for weight loss?

These brownie bites are relatively modest in calories at about 120 per serving, but with 10g of sugar and only 1g each of protein and fiber, they won't keep you feeling full for long. They're better enjoyed as an occasional treat than as a regular weight loss snack.

Is Rich Chocolate Brownie Bites a good snack for kids?

Kids will likely enjoy the chocolate flavor, though the 10g of sugar per bite is worth considering if you're watching added sugar intake. The gluten-free and dairy-free nature makes them accessible for kids with those dietary needs.

Is Rich Chocolate Brownie Bites suitable for people with lactose intolerance?

Yes, these are suitable for people with lactose intolerance. The recipe uses no milk or dairy ingredients, relying instead on cocoa butter and oils for richness.

Is Rich Chocolate Brownie Bites gluten-free?

Yes, these brownies are gluten-free. The flour blend uses brown rice, sorghum, and buckwheat—all naturally gluten-free grains—and the recipe includes xanthan gum to help with texture.

What diets does Rich Chocolate Brownie Bites suit?
